Strong Quarterly Performance and Upward Revision
Recent quarterly results have provided a substantial boost to investor sentiment. The company delivered figures that exceeded expectations, leading management to issue upward revisions for both revenue and free cash flow projections. This positive development has reinforced confidence in Autodesk’s operational trajectory and its strategic initiatives.
Wall Street’s Bullish Stance
Market experts are largely optimistic about the software giant’s prospects. A significant majority of analysts—17 out of 24—currently advocate purchasing the stock. Their collective assessment results in a notable average price target of $356.83. This projection suggests a potential upside of more than 10 percent from the current trading level, indicating a widespread belief that the shares are positioned for further gains.
Expanding Ecosystem and Strategic Alliances
A key component of Autodesk’s growth strategy involves the deliberate expansion of its operational ecosystem through strategic alliances. The company has forged partnerships across diverse sectors, from a collaboration with the NFL’s New England Patriots to an integration with Aurigo Software. These moves are designed to establish Autodesk as an indispensable, cross-industry partner.

Concurrently, the firm is accelerating the AI revolution within the design sector. It is deploying advanced tools, including generative design solutions and AutoConstrain, which are engineered to significantly enhance customer productivity and redefine design capabilities.
Upcoming Investor Event as Potential Catalyst
The market is now looking ahead to the Digital Investor Day scheduled for October 7, 2025, which is anticipated to serve as the next significant catalyst. During this event, the company plans to provide a detailed presentation of its strategic roadmap and long-term financial perspective. Expectations are running high, particularly as the stock has already appreciated by approximately 10 percent this year, and many researchers estimate the equity is still undervalued by roughly 10 percent.
